English: This is a geophysical map showing the position of the Moho discontinuity across the Earth. The Moho is the boundary between the Earth's crust and the mantle. Search "Mohorovičić discontinuity" for more information. This map was constructed using the Crust 1.0 model and Generic Mapping Tools (GMT) for Linux. It was done at the Christian-Albrechts University of Kiel, Germany.
